Roles & Responsibilities React Native:
• Develop highly responsive applications
• Analyze, communicate and resolve production and development problem
• Enhance the performance of an application close to a native one
• Create maintainable code
• Take advantage of devices native APIs (android or ios) for deep integration and performance improvement
• Transition existing React web apps to React Native
• Collaborate with UI/UX team translating designs and wireframes into smooth user screen, animation, and user journey
• Coordinating with various teams working on distinct layers
• Knowledge of Object-Oriented Programming
• Familiar and capable to write optimized typescript code
• Capability to write Well-documented code with typescript that is easily readable
• Familiarity with code versioning tools (Git)
• Having the knowledge of third-party dependencies and debugging dependency conflicts that might occur
• Understanding of native build tools like Xcode, Gradle etc.
• Experience in testing with tools like Jest, Detox, Cypress will be a plus
• Knowledge about Offline Storage, REST APIs, and document request model
• Knowledge for benchmarking and optimization tools will be a plus
• Knowledge for GitLab CI/CD pipeline will be a plus
Role & Responsibilities React.js:
• Designing a modern highly responsive web-based user interface
• Analyze, communicate and resolve production and development problem
• Building reusable components and front-end libraries for future use
• Collaborate with UI/UX team translating designs and wireframes into high-quality code
• Optimizing components for maximum performance across a vast array of web-capable devices and browsers
• Coordinating with various teams working on distinct layers
• Knowledge of Object-Oriented Programming
• Familiar and capable to write optimized typescript code
• Capability to write Well-documented code with typescript that is easily readable
• Familiarity with modern front-end build pipelines and tools
• Experience with common front-end development tools such as Babel, Webpack, NPM, etc.
• Experience in testing with tools like Jest, Detox, Cypress will be a plus
• Knowledge for benchmarking and optimization tools